- The distance between Akita, Japan and San Salvador, El Salvador is approximately 12,189 km or 7,575 mi.
- To reach Akita in this distance one would set out from San Salvador bearing 321.7° or NW and follow the great circles arc to approach Akita bearing 231.4° or SW .
- Akita has a humid subtropical climate (Cfa) whereas San Salvador has a tropical wet and dry/ savanna climate with dry winters (Aw).
- Akita is in or near the cool temperate wet forest biome whereas San Salvador is in or near the subtropical moist forest biome.
- The mean temperature is 11.7 °C (21.1°F) cooler.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 22.8 °C (41°F) more in Akita. The continentality subtype is subcontinental as opposed to extremely hyperoceanic.
- Total annual precipitation averages 29.6 mm (1.2 in) less which is equivalent to 29.6 l/m² (0.73 US gal/ft²) or 296,000 l/ha (31,644 US gal/ac) less. About 1 as much.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 22° lower in Akita than in San Salvador.
